4.1.3.
Network cabling
4EVAC network features a full duplex RS-422 data link and 24V DC power to remote devices.
If you’re building a distributed system using the 4EVAC network, you should make physical links between
devices using the right cables. Cabling should meet following requirements:
1.
Crossover twisted-pair cable (compatible with Ethernet crossover)
2.
CAT5e or higher for maximum distance of 250m.
3.
Non-CAT / lower than CAT5e: 250m not guaranteed.
4.
Shield required (at least FTP)
NOTE: If you use a straight cable, the device will power up but the Tx/Rx data terminals will not be properly
connected. This will result in a communication fault between the L-Net device and the main controller unit.
The L-Net device will not be able to initialize, and thus will remain in boot-sequence, not operational.
Caution! Use only crossover cables and keep the correct pinout! Connecting power pins to data pins will
damage the network port.
